Global Advanced Materials Market Analysis

Advanced materials display traits of higher quality than traditional materials like steel and aluminum, comprising enhanced resistance to high temperatures, and enhanced durability and strength. Few of the advanced materials have the ability of altering composition, remembering shapes and reacting to climatic alterations. These advanced materials are utilized in microscopic robots production. These microscopic robots referred as nanobots are utilized in medical and engineering applications.The variety of advanced materials that are produced comprises of polymers, gels, metals and ceramics. They are utilized in items of daily consumer use like non stick Teflon cookware as well as in some specific items. Carbon nanotubes also referred as the high quality materials for thermal conductivity are more resistant than steel and has ability to transmit the flow of electrons by conduction. In market, advanced materials are utilized in a broad collection of materials and tools that includes water resistant silicon carbide whiskers, lightweight aerospace application equipments and microelectronics equipments used in engineering instruments as well as for cutting tools.
